SmartSim
Overview of SmartSim
Introduction
Installation
Community
Tutorials
Getting Started
Using SmartRedis Clients
Online Analysis
Machine Learning
SmartSim
Experiments
Orchestrator
Launchers
SmartSim API
SmartRedis
SmartRedis
Data Structures
Runtime Requirements
SmartRedis API
Reference
Code of Conduct
Developer
Changelog
SmartSim
»
Index
Index
A
|
B
|
C
|
D
|
E
|
F
|
G
|
H
|
I
|
J
|
K
|
L
|
M
|
N
|
O
|
P
|
Q
|
R
|
S
|
T
|
U
|
V
A
add_exe_args() (AprunSettings method)
(JsrunSettings method)
(MpirunSettings method)
(RunSettings method)
(SrunSettings method)
add_meta_scalar (C++ function)
add_meta_scalar() (Dataset method)
add_meta_scalar_double() (fortran subroutine)
add_meta_scalar_float() (fortran subroutine)
add_meta_scalar_i32() (fortran subroutine)
add_meta_scalar_i64() (fortran subroutine)
add_meta_string (C++ function)
add_meta_string() (Dataset method)
(fortran subroutine)
add_model() (Ensemble method)
add_preamble() (BsubBatchSettings method)
(CobaltBatchSettings method)
(QsubBatchSettings method)
(SbatchSettings method)
add_tensor (C++ function)
add_tensor() (Dataset method)
add_tensor_double() (fortran subroutine)
add_tensor_float() (fortran subroutine)
add_tensor_i16() (fortran subroutine)
add_tensor_i32() (fortran subroutine)
add_tensor_i64() (fortran subroutine)
add_tensor_i8() (fortran subroutine)
AprunSettings (class in smartsim.settings)
attach_generator_files() (Ensemble method)
(Model method)
B
batch() (CobaltOrchestrator property)
(LSFOrchestrator property)
(Orchestrator property)
(PBSOrchestrator property)
(SlurmOrchestrator property)
batch_cmd() (BsubBatchSettings property)
(CobaltBatchSettings property)
(QsubBatchSettings property)
(SbatchSettings property)
BsubBatchSettings (class in smartsim.settings)
C
CDataSet (C++ function)
check_cluster_status() (CobaltOrchestrator method)
(LSFOrchestrator method)
(Orchestrator method)
(PBSOrchestrator method)
(SlurmOrchestrator method)
Client (class in smartredis)
CobaltBatchSettings (class in smartsim.settings)
CobaltOrchestrator (class in smartsim.database)
copy_dataset (C++ function)
copy_dataset() (Client method)
(fortran subroutine)
copy_tensor (C++ function)
copy_tensor() (Client method)
(fortran subroutine)
create_ensemble() (Experiment method)
create_model() (Experiment method)
D
Dataset (class in smartredis)
DeallocateeDataSet (C++ function)
delete_dataset (C++ function)
delete_dataset() (Client method)
(fortran subroutine)
delete_tensor (C++ function)
delete_tensor() (Client method)
(fortran subroutine)
DeleteCClient (C++ function)
destructor() (fortran subroutine)
disable_key_prefixing() (Model method)
E
enable_key_prefixing() (Ensemble method)
(Model method)
Ensemble (class in smartsim.entity.ensemble)
Experiment (class in smartsim.experiment)
F
finished() (Experiment method)
format_batch_args() (BsubBatchSettings method)
(CobaltBatchSettings method)
(QsubBatchSettings method)
(SbatchSettings method)
format_env_vars() (AprunSettings method)
(JsrunSettings method)
(MpirunSettings method)
(SrunSettings method)
format_run_args() (AprunSettings method)
(JsrunSettings method)
(MpirunSettings method)
(RunSettings method)
(SrunSettings method)
freeze_model() (in module smartsim.tf.utils)
G
generate() (Experiment method)
get_address() (CobaltOrchestrator method)
(LSFOrchestrator method)
(Orchestrator method)
(PBSOrchestrator method)
(SlurmOrchestrator method)
get_allocation() (in module smartsim.launcher.slurm.slurm)
get_dataset (C++ function)
get_dataset() (Client method)
(fortran function)
get_dataset_tensor (C++ function)
get_db_cluster_info() (Client method)
get_db_node_info() (Client method)
get_default_partition() (in module smartsim.launcher.slurm.slurm)
get_meta_scalars (C++ function)
get_meta_scalars() (Dataset method)
get_meta_scalars_double() (fortran subroutine)
get_meta_scalars_float() (fortran subroutine)
get_meta_scalars_i32() (fortran subroutine)
get_meta_scalars_i64() (fortran subroutine)
get_meta_strings (C++ function)
get_meta_strings() (Dataset method)
get_model (C++ function)
get_model() (Client method)
(fortran subroutine)
get_script (C++ function)
get_script() (Client method)
(fortran subroutine)
get_status() (Experiment method)
get_tensor (C++ function)
get_tensor() (Client method)
(Dataset method)
H
hosts() (CobaltOrchestrator property)
(LSFOrchestrator property)
(Orchestrator property)
(PBSOrchestrator property)
(SlurmOrchestrator property)
I
initialize_client() (fortran subroutine)
initialize_dataset() (fortran subroutine)
is_active() (CobaltOrchestrator method)
(LSFOrchestrator method)
(Orchestrator method)
(PBSOrchestrator method)
(SlurmOrchestrator method)
isinitialized() (fortran function)
J
JsrunSettings (class in smartsim.settings)
K
key_exists (C++ function)
key_exists() (Client method)
(fortran function)
L
LSFOrchestrator (class in smartsim.database)
M
make_mpmd() (AprunSettings method)
(JsrunSettings method)
(MpirunSettings method)
Model (class in smartsim.entity.model)
model_exists (C++ function)
model_exists() (Client method)
(fortran function)
module
smartsim.launcher.slurm.slurm
smartsim.tf.utils
MpirunSettings (class in smartsim.settings)
N
num_shards() (CobaltOrchestrator property)
(LSFOrchestrator property)
(Orchestrator property)
(PBSOrchestrator property)
(SlurmOrchestrator property)
O
Orchestrator (class in smartsim.database)
P
PBSOrchestrator (class in smartsim.database)
poll() (Experiment method)
poll_key (C++ function)
poll_key() (Client method)
(fortran function)
poll_model (C++ function)
poll_model() (Client method)
(fortran function)
poll_tensor (C++ function)
poll_tensor() (Client method)
(fortran function)
put_dataset (C++ function)
put_dataset() (Client method)
(fortran subroutine)
put_tensor (C++ function)
put_tensor() (Client method)
put_tensor_double() (fortran subroutine)
put_tensor_float() (fortran subroutine)
put_tensor_i16() (fortran subroutine)
put_tensor_i32() (fortran subroutine)
put_tensor_i64() (fortran subroutine)
put_tensor_i8() (fortran subroutine)
Q
QsubBatchSettings (class in smartsim.settings)
query_key_prefixing() (Ensemble method)
(Model method)
R
reconnect_orchestrator() (Experiment method)
register_incoming_entity() (Ensemble method)
(Model method)
release_allocation() (in module smartsim.launcher.slurm.slurm)
remove_stale_files() (CobaltOrchestrator method)
(LSFOrchestrator method)
(Orchestrator method)
(PBSOrchestrator method)
(SlurmOrchestrator method)
rename_dataset (C++ function)
rename_dataset() (Client method)
(fortran subroutine)
rename_tensor (C++ function)
rename_tensor() (Client method)
(fortran subroutine)
run_command() (AprunSettings property)
(JsrunSettings property)
(MpirunSettings property)
(RunSettings property)
(SrunSettings property)
run_model (C++ function)
run_model() (Client method)
(fortran subroutine)
run_script (C++ function)
run_script() (Client method)
(fortran subroutine)
RunSettings (class in smartsim.settings)
S
SbatchSettings (class in smartsim.settings)
set_account() (BsubBatchSettings method)
(CobaltBatchSettings method)
(QsubBatchSettings method)
(SbatchSettings method)
set_batch_arg() (CobaltOrchestrator method)
(LSFOrchestrator method)
(PBSOrchestrator method)
(SlurmOrchestrator method)
set_batch_command() (BsubBatchSettings method)
(CobaltBatchSettings method)
(QsubBatchSettings method)
(SbatchSettings method)
set_binding() (JsrunSettings method)
set_cpus() (CobaltOrchestrator method)
(PBSOrchestrator method)
(SlurmOrchestrator method)
set_cpus_per_rs() (JsrunSettings method)
set_cpus_per_task() (AprunSettings method)
(MpirunSettings method)
(SrunSettings method)
set_data_source (C++ function)
set_data_source() (Client method)
(fortran subroutine)
set_erf_sets() (JsrunSettings method)
set_expert_mode_req() (BsubBatchSettings method)
set_function() (Client method)
set_gpus_per_rs() (JsrunSettings method)
set_hostlist() (AprunSettings method)
(BsubBatchSettings method)
(CobaltBatchSettings method)
(MpirunSettings method)
(QsubBatchSettings method)
(SbatchSettings method)
(SrunSettings method)
set_hosts() (CobaltOrchestrator method)
(LSFOrchestrator method)
(PBSOrchestrator method)
(SlurmOrchestrator method)
set_individual_output() (JsrunSettings method)
set_model (C++ function)
set_model() (Client method)
(fortran subroutine)
set_model_from_file (C++ function)
set_model_from_file() (Client method)
(fortran subroutine)
set_mpmd_preamble() (JsrunSettings method)
set_ncpus() (QsubBatchSettings method)
set_nodes() (BsubBatchSettings method)
(CobaltBatchSettings method)
(QsubBatchSettings method)
(SbatchSettings method)
(SrunSettings method)
set_num_rs() (JsrunSettings method)
set_partition() (SbatchSettings method)
set_path() (CobaltOrchestrator method)
(LSFOrchestrator method)
(Orchestrator method)
(PBSOrchestrator method)
(SlurmOrchestrator method)
set_project() (BsubBatchSettings method)
set_queue() (CobaltBatchSettings method)
(QsubBatchSettings method)
set_resource() (QsubBatchSettings method)
set_rs_per_host() (JsrunSettings method)
set_run_arg() (CobaltOrchestrator method)
(LSFOrchestrator method)
(PBSOrchestrator method)
(SlurmOrchestrator method)
set_script (C++ function)
set_script() (Client method)
(fortran subroutine)
set_script_from_file (C++ function)
set_script_from_file() (Client method)
(fortran subroutine)
set_smts() (BsubBatchSettings method)
set_task_map() (MpirunSettings method)
set_tasks() (AprunSettings method)
(BsubBatchSettings method)
(CobaltBatchSettings method)
(JsrunSettings method)
(MpirunSettings method)
(SrunSettings method)
set_tasks_per_node() (AprunSettings method)
(SrunSettings method)
set_tasks_per_rs() (JsrunSettings method)
set_walltime() (BsubBatchSettings method)
(CobaltBatchSettings method)
(CobaltOrchestrator method)
(LSFOrchestrator method)
(PBSOrchestrator method)
(QsubBatchSettings method)
(SbatchSettings method)
(SlurmOrchestrator method)
SlurmOrchestrator (class in smartsim.database)
SmartRedis::Client (C++ class)
SmartRedis::Client::Client (C++ function)
,
[1]
,
[2]
SmartRedis::Client::copy_dataset (C++ function)
SmartRedis::Client::copy_tensor (C++ function)
SmartRedis::Client::delete_dataset (C++ function)
SmartRedis::Client::delete_tensor (C++ function)
SmartRedis::Client::get_dataset (C++ function)
SmartRedis::Client::get_db_cluster_info (C++ function)
SmartRedis::Client::get_db_node_info (C++ function)
SmartRedis::Client::get_model (C++ function)
SmartRedis::Client::get_script (C++ function)
SmartRedis::Client::get_tensor (C++ function)
,
[1]
SmartRedis::Client::key_exists (C++ function)
SmartRedis::Client::model_exists (C++ function)
SmartRedis::Client::operator= (C++ function)
,
[1]
SmartRedis::Client::poll_key (C++ function)
SmartRedis::Client::poll_model (C++ function)
SmartRedis::Client::poll_tensor (C++ function)
SmartRedis::Client::put_dataset (C++ function)
SmartRedis::Client::put_tensor (C++ function)
SmartRedis::Client::rename_dataset (C++ function)
SmartRedis::Client::rename_tensor (C++ function)
SmartRedis::Client::run_model (C++ function)
SmartRedis::Client::run_script (C++ function)
SmartRedis::Client::set_data_source (C++ function)
SmartRedis::Client::set_model (C++ function)
SmartRedis::Client::set_model_from_file (C++ function)
SmartRedis::Client::set_script (C++ function)
SmartRedis::Client::set_script_from_file (C++ function)
SmartRedis::Client::tensor_exists (C++ function)
SmartRedis::Client::unpack_tensor (C++ function)
SmartRedis::Client::use_model_ensemble_prefix (C++ function)
SmartRedis::Client::use_tensor_ensemble_prefix (C++ function)
SmartRedis::Client::~Client (C++ function)
SmartRedis::DataSet (C++ class)
SmartRedis::DataSet::add_meta_scalar (C++ function)
SmartRedis::DataSet::add_meta_string (C++ function)
SmartRedis::DataSet::add_tensor (C++ function)
SmartRedis::DataSet::clear_field (C++ function)
SmartRedis::DataSet::DataSet (C++ function)
,
[1]
,
[2]
SmartRedis::DataSet::get_meta_scalars (C++ function)
SmartRedis::DataSet::get_meta_strings (C++ function)
,
[1]
SmartRedis::DataSet::get_tensor (C++ function)
,
[1]
SmartRedis::DataSet::get_tensor_names (C++ function)
SmartRedis::DataSet::has_field (C++ function)
SmartRedis::DataSet::name (C++ member)
SmartRedis::DataSet::operator= (C++ function)
,
[1]
SmartRedis::DataSet::unpack_tensor (C++ function)
smartredis_client (module)
smartredis_dataset (module)
SmartRedisCClient (C++ function)
smartsim.launcher.slurm.slurm
module
smartsim.tf.utils
module
SrunSettings (class in smartsim.settings)
start() (Experiment method)
stop() (Experiment method)
summary() (Experiment method)
T
tensor_exists (C++ function)
tensor_exists() (Client method)
(fortran function)
type() (CobaltOrchestrator property)
(Ensemble property)
(LSFOrchestrator property)
(Model property)
(Orchestrator property)
(PBSOrchestrator property)
(SlurmOrchestrator property)
U
unknown_type (fortran type)
,
[1]
unpack_dataset_tensor (C++ function)
unpack_dataset_tensor_double() (fortran subroutine)
unpack_dataset_tensor_float() (fortran subroutine)
unpack_dataset_tensor_i16() (fortran subroutine)
unpack_dataset_tensor_i32() (fortran subroutine)
unpack_dataset_tensor_i64() (fortran subroutine)
unpack_dataset_tensor_i8() (fortran subroutine)
unpack_tensor (C++ function)
unpack_tensor_double() (fortran subroutine)
unpack_tensor_float() (fortran subroutine)
unpack_tensor_i16() (fortran subroutine)
unpack_tensor_i32() (fortran subroutine)
unpack_tensor_i64() (fortran subroutine)
unpack_tensor_i8() (fortran subroutine)
update_env() (AprunSettings method)
(JsrunSettings method)
(MpirunSettings method)
(RunSettings method)
(SrunSettings method)
use_model_ensemble_prefix (C++ function)
use_model_ensemble_prefix() (Client method)
(fortran subroutine)
use_tensor_ensemble_prefix (C++ function)
use_tensor_ensemble_prefix() (Client method)
(fortran subroutine)
V
validate() (in module smartsim.launcher.slurm.slurm)